Skip to main content

How to get from 30th St @ Sr 674 to St. Petersburg, FL by bus?

From 30th St @ Sr 674 to St. Petersburg, FL by bus

To get from 30th St @ Sr 674 to St. Petersburg, FL in St. Petersburg, you’ll need to take 3 bus lines: take the 31 bus from Shell Point Rd @ 24th St station to Providence Rd @ Providence Park station. Next, you’ll have to switch to the 360 bus and finally take the FLIXBUS 2421 bus from Tampa Bus Station station to St. Petersburg (Fl) station. The total trip duration for this route is approximately 4 hr 37 min.

277min
Walk to bus station
Bus - 3131
Bus - 360360
Bus - FLIXBUS 2421FLIXBUS 2421
Walk to St. Petersburg, FL
Leaves from Shell Point Rd @ 24th St

Step by Step

  • 1
    Walk to bus station
    Walk to bus station
    Shell Point Rd @ 24th St
    ID 7914
    0.93 mi • 19 min
  • 2
    Bus - 3131
    Wait for bus
    31
    Not A Stop - Brandon Mall Staging Area
  • 3
    Ride to bus station
    Ride to bus station
    Providence Rd @ Providence Park
    ID 2775
    59 min
  • 4
    Bus - 360360
    Wait for bus
    360
    Kingfisher St Burger King
  • 5
    Ride to bus station
    Ride to bus station
    Marion Transit Center
    ID 6968
    31 min
  • 6
    Walk to bus station
    Walk to bus station
    Tampa Bus Station
    ID TPA6
    180 yd • 3 min
  • 7
    Bus - FLIXBUS 2421FLIXBUS 2421
    Wait for bus
    FLIXBUS 2421
    Miami Intermodal Center
  • 8
    Ride to bus station
    Ride to bus station
    St. Petersburg (Fl)
    ID 4SP
    35 min
  • 9
    Walk to St. Petersburg, FL
    Walk to
    St. Petersburg, FL
    2.08 mi • 43 min
*Duration based on 8am traffic

Alternative route from 30th St @ Sr 674 to St. Petersburg, FL by bus via 31, 360 and 100

To get from 30th St @ Sr 674 to St. Petersburg, FL in St. Petersburg, you’ll need to take 3 bus lines: take the 31 bus from Shell Point Rd @ 24th St station to Providence Rd @ Providence Park station. Next, you’ll have to switch to the 360 bus and finally take the 100 bus from Marion St N + Kennedy Blvd E station to Dr Martin Luther King Jr St N + 1st Ave N station. The total trip duration for this route is approximately 4 hr 41 min. The ride fare is $6.25.

281min$6.25
Walk to bus station
Bus - 3131
Bus - 360360
Bus - 100100
Walk to St. Petersburg, FL
Leaves from Shell Point Rd @ 24th St

Step by Step

  • 1
    Walk to bus station
    Walk to bus station
    Shell Point Rd @ 24th St
    ID 7914
    0.93 mi • 19 min
  • 2
    Bus - 3131
    Wait for bus
    31
    Not A Stop - Brandon Mall Staging Area
  • 3
    Ride to bus station
    Ride to bus station
    Providence Rd @ Providence Park
    ID 2775
    59 min
  • 4
    Bus - 360360
    Wait for bus
    360
    Kingfisher St Burger King
  • 5
    Ride to bus station
    Ride to bus station
    Marion St @ Kennedy Blvd
    ID 4233
    29 min
  • 6
    Walk to bus station
    Walk to bus station
    Marion St N + Kennedy Blvd E
    ID 4317
    100 yd • 2 min
  • 7
    Bus - 100100
    Wait for bus
    100
    100 Dt St Pete 100 Saint Pete Pier
  • 8
    Ride to bus station
    Ride to bus station
    Dr Martin Luther King Jr St N + 1st Ave N
    ID 1139
    79 min
  • 9
    Walk to St. Petersburg, FL
    Walk to
    St. Petersburg, FL
    2.02 mi • 42 min
*Duration based on 8am traffic
The Most Popular Urban Mobility App in Tampa - St. Petersburg, FL.
All local mobility options in one app

Public transit directions from 30th St @ Sr 674 to St. Petersburg, FL

The distance between 30th St @ Sr 674, St. Petersburg and St. Petersburg, FL, St. Petersburg is approximately 60.86 mi, which can typically be travelled in 277 min. Moovit will show you the directions from 30th St @ Sr 674 to St. Petersburg, FL by bus, so no matter how you choose to travel in St. Petersburg – you will always have plenty of easy options.

Public transit stations close to 30th St @ Sr 674

30th St @ Sr 674 is located at 30th St @ Sr 674, St. Petersburg and the nearest public transit station is State Hwy 674 @ 30th St SE.

Bus stations close to 30th St @ Sr 674:

  • State Hwy 674 @ 30th St SE
  • 30th St SE North
  • 30th St SE South

Public transit stations close to St. Petersburg, FL, St. Petersburg

St. Petersburg, FL is located at St. Petersburg, FL, St. Petersburg and the nearest public transit station is 34th St S + 1st Ave S.

Bus stations close to St. Petersburg, FL:

  • 34th St S + 1st Ave S
  • 34th St N + 3rd Ave N
  • Grand Central Station - G

Alternative route from 30th St @ Sr 674 to St. Petersburg, FL by bus via 31, 360 and 100

To get from 30th St @ Sr 674 to St. Petersburg, FL in St. Petersburg, you’ll need to take 3 bus lines: take the 31 bus from Shell Point Rd @ 24th St station to Providence Rd @ Providence Park station. Next, you’ll have to switch to the 360 bus and finally take the 100 bus from Marion St N + Kennedy Blvd E station to Dr Martin Luther King Jr St N + 1st Ave N station. The total trip duration for this route is approximately 4 hr 41 min. The ride fare is $6.25.

281min$6.25
Walk to bus station
Bus - 3131
Bus - 360360
Bus - 100100
Walk to St. Petersburg, FL
Leaves from Shell Point Rd @ 24th St

Step by Step

  • 1
    Walk to bus station
    Walk to bus station
    Shell Point Rd @ 24th St
    ID 7914
    0.93 mi • 19 min
  • 2
    Bus - 3131
    Wait for bus
    31
    Not A Stop - Brandon Mall Staging Area
  • 3
    Ride to bus station
    Ride to bus station
    Providence Rd @ Providence Park
    ID 2775
    59 min
  • 4
    Bus - 360360
    Wait for bus
    360
    Kingfisher St Burger King
  • 5
    Ride to bus station
    Ride to bus station
    Marion St @ Kennedy Blvd
    ID 4233
    29 min
  • 6
    Walk to bus station
    Walk to bus station
    Marion St N + Kennedy Blvd E
    ID 4317
    100 yd • 2 min
  • 7
    Bus - 100100
    Wait for bus
    100
    100 Dt St Pete 100 Saint Pete Pier
  • 8
    Ride to bus station
    Ride to bus station
    Dr Martin Luther King Jr St N + 1st Ave N
    ID 1139
    79 min
  • 9
    Walk to St. Petersburg, FL
    Walk to
    St. Petersburg, FL
    2.02 mi • 42 min
*Duration based on 8am traffic

Questions & Answers

  • What is the fastest way to get from 30th St @ Sr 674 to St. Petersburg, FL?

    The fastest way takes 277 minutes, using Bus line 31, Bus line 360, Bus line FLIXBUS 2421.

  • What is the alternative route to get from 30th St @ Sr 674 to St. Petersburg, FL?

    The alternative route takes 281 minutes, using Bus line 31, Bus line 360, Bus line 100.

  • Is there a direct bus between 30th St @ Sr 674 and St. Petersburg, FL?

    No, you’ll have to take 3 bus lines in total. The total travelling time is 4 hr 37 min.

  • Which bus line goes from 30th St @ Sr 674 to St. Petersburg, FL?

    The 31 bus line goes from Shell Point Rd @ 24th St station near 30th St @ Sr 674 in Ruskin to Not A Stop - Brandon Mall Staging Area station. From there you’ll have to take one bus line till Not A Stop - Brandon Mall Staging Area station near St. Petersburg, FL in St. Petersburg.

  • How long does it take to travel from 30th St @ Sr 674 to St. Petersburg, FL by bus?

    The total travel time between 30th St @ Sr 674 in Ruskin and St. Petersburg, FL in St. Petersburg by bus is about 4 hr 37 min.

  • Where do I get on the bus near 30th St @ Sr 674 to get to St. Petersburg, FL?

    Get on the 31 bus from the Shell Point Rd @ 24th St stop near 30th St @ Sr 674 in Ruskin.

  • Where do I get off the bus when travelling between 30th St @ Sr 674 and St. Petersburg, FL?

    Get off the bus at the Not A Stop - Brandon Mall Staging Area stop, which is closest to St. Petersburg, FL in St. Petersburg.